Mistakes To Avoid When Implementing Cemetery Software
Transitioning to cemetery management software can be a significant improvement, but certain mistakes can hinder success.
Avoid these common errors:
- Skipping staff training – Without proper training, even the best software can fail to deliver its full potential.
- Ignoring data migration needs – Plan how to transfer existing records to the new system without data loss.
- Overlooking customization – Choose software that allows adjustments based on your cemetery’s unique requirements.
- Failing to plan for growth – Ensure the platform can scale as your operations expand.
- Neglecting support and maintenance – Continuous updates and support are essential for long-term functionality.
By addressing these issues early, you can maximize the benefits of your new system. A thoughtful implementation process ensures smoother adoption, higher staff satisfaction, and more efficient cemetery management overall.
